FAQ: Why is the trace viewer locked during review? Tracewire propagates span IDs across all Hollis services; reviewers need viewer access to verify propagation in diffs. Access is gated per review session. Don't request a personal token. Open the reviewer console, select the session, and unlock it with the recovery passphrase below.

unlock words, fawig-bagef: olidor-holir-istox-holath-tamys-quenion-giliel

## Sketchline Undo/Redo — Plugin Account Recovery

Plugin authors: if your Sketchline developer account is suspended after an undo-stack API misuse flag, recovery is self-service. Your plugin's history hooks are disabled until the account is restored, so redo events will silently drop. Open the developer portal, choose account recovery, and supply the sandbox recovery passphrase, which is listed below.

strongbox words: frador-holdor

Handover: per-tenant rate quotas (Quillgate API)

Taking over from me on the quota service. Quotas are enforced at the edge by the Tollbooth middleware; overrides live in the tenant table, not in code. The burst multiplier was raised last sprint after the Fernside tenant complained. Nothing else is pending. The current production configuration values are listed below.

config for yahof-tajop:
zorath:
  pin: 7493
  metrics_host: metrics.zorath.tolvaqsys.internal
  tenant: praiel
  seal: seal_fd9cd4f1

Ticket: Firmware vault locked — Pellwick update channel

The signing vault for the Pellwick device-firmware update channel locked itself after three failed unseal attempts during last night's push. Future maintainers: do not retry unseal without first checking the attempt counter, as a fourth failure triggers a 24-hour lockout. The beta channel remains unaffected. After confirming the counter is reset, restore access using the recovery passphrase recorded below.

unlock words, fafog-tajop: fendor-kasix